About the Role

We are seeking a dependable, detail-oriented Part-Time Administrative Assistant to provide hands-on office and administrative support at our Gainesville headquarters. This role is ideal for someone who enjoys organization, takes initiative, and has a service-minded approach to helping an office run smoothly.


This position will support general office needs, meeting preparation, light administrative tasks, and practical day-to-day support for company leadership and team members. The right person will be reliable, proactive, professional, and willing to jump in where needed.


Schedule: Part-time, in-office at our Gainesville headquarters. Primarily morning hours preferred. Potential for additional hours or future full-time opportunity based on company needs and role fit.

What You'll Do

Office & Administrative Support

  • Help keep the office organized, stocked, clean, and prepared for the day.
  • Assist with general office needs, including supplies, mail, deliveries, filing, scanning, printing, and errands.
  • Provide general administrative support to team members and departments as needed.

Leadership & Meeting Support

  • Provide practical day-to-day support for company leadership, including lunch coordination, meeting preparation, and general office-based needs.
  • Prepare meeting spaces by ensuring rooms are clean, organized, stocked, and ready for use.
  • Print, organize, or prepare meeting materials, agendas, notes, and other documents as needed.
  • Assist with internal meetings, team lunches, office events, celebrations, and other company gatherings.

Light Accounting & Operations Support

  • Assist with basic administrative support for accounting, payroll, and operations teams as needed.
  • Help collect, scan, organize, and route documents such as timesheets, reimbursements, invoices, vendor paperwork, or project-related items.
  • Support basic tracking, data entry, document organization, and follow-up tasks.
  • Help ensure routine administrative items are handled accurately and in a timely manner.

Qualifications

  • Reliable, punctual, and able to work independently.
  • Organized, detail-oriented, and consistent with follow-through.
  • Friendly, professional, and service-minded.
  • Comfortable handling a variety of tasks and shifting priorities.
  • Willing to assist with both administrative work and hands-on office support.
  • Able to handle confidential information appropriately.
  • Proficient with basic technology, including Microsoft Outlook, Word, Excel, and general office equipment.
  • Valid Florida driver’s license and reliable transportation for occasional local errands.

Preferred Experience

  • Prior experience in an administrative assistant, office coordinator, receptionist, operations support, or similar role.
  • Experience supporting an office, leadership team, accounting department, or operations team.
  • Comfort using email, calendars, shared files, and basic business systems.
  • Experience helping coordinate supplies, meetings, events, vendors, or office logistics.
